Description

Overview
P16 planetary gearhead for 16 mm outer diameter (compatible with A16 series). Planetary gear arrangements distribute input torque across multiple planet gears to increase allowable torque and enable a wide range of reduction ratios. Technical data below include rated torque per ratio, radial and axial play, maximum efficiency, number of stages, full length and rotation direction.

Product specifications
  • Model name: P16 Planet gear
  • Outer diameter: 16 mm
  • Available reduction ratios: 1/4, 1/16, 1/24, 1/64, 1/96, 1/144, 1/256, 1/384, 1/576, 1/864
  • Rated torque by ratio (mN·m): see table row 'Rated torque'
  • Radial play of output shaft: 0.30 mm (all ratios)
  • Thrust (axial) play of output shaft: 0.25 mm (all ratios)
  • Maximum efficiency: varies by ratio (up to 85%)
  • Number of stages: 1 to 4 depending on reduction ratio
  • Full length L by ratio: see table row 'Full length L' (values in mm)
  • Rotation direction: same as input (indicated as '=' for gear-reduced ratios)
